Attack On Hindu Temple: A gang of dacoits in Pakistan’s southern Sindh province attacked a temple with a rocket launcher on Sunday (July 16). This is the second incident of vandalism in a place of worship of the minority community in just three days. The attackers attacked a small temple built by the local Hindu community and nearby houses belonging to members of the minority community in Kashmore area of ​​Sindh province.  ;
The attack comes two days after the Mari Mata Temple in Karachi’s Soldier Bazaar was razed by bulldozers late on Friday (July 14) in the presence of heavy police force. Nearly 150 years ago in Karachi, the provincial capital of Sindh province This temple, considered to be an old and dangerous structure, was demolished.
Indiscriminate firing at the temple
The attackers fired indiscriminately on the temple on 16th July. On receiving the information, a police unit led by Irfan Sammo, SSP, Kashmore-Kandhakot had to rush to the spot. The police officer said that they "rocket launcher" Shoot it. The temple was closed during the attack. He said that the temple opens every year for religious services organized by the Bagri community.
Search operation continues in the area
The attack happened on Sunday morning. When the police team reached the spot, the attackers fired indiscriminately and fled. Eight or nine gunmen were involved in the attack. Police say that the search operation is going on in the area. Both these incidents have put the local residents in panic. People demand that security be increased. SSP Samu assured the members of the Hindu community that they would be protected.
